OSDN Git Service

Merge remote-tracking branch 'remotes/hengbandosx/english-mind-edits' into feature...
[hengband/hengband.git] / src / room / rooms-city.h
1 #pragma once
2
3 #include "system/angband.h"
4
5 /* Minimum & maximum town size */
6 #define MIN_TOWN_WID ((MAX_WID / 3) / 2)
7 #define MIN_TOWN_HGT ((MAX_HGT / 3) / 2)
8 #define MAX_TOWN_WID ((MAX_WID / 3) * 2 / 3)
9 #define MAX_TOWN_HGT ((MAX_HGT / 3) * 2 / 3)
10
11 /* Struct for build underground buildings */
12 typedef struct ugbldg_type {
13         POSITION y0, x0; /* North-west corner (relative) */
14         POSITION y1, x1; /* South-east corner (relative) */
15 } ugbldg_type;
16
17 typedef struct dun_data_type dun_data_type;
18 bool build_type16(player_type *player_ptr, dun_data_type *dd_ptr);